What is the Bene-Marc Texas Student Accident Insurance Claim Form?
The Bene-Marc Texas Student Accident Insurance Claim Form serves as a vital document for filing medical claims related to accidents that fall under the coverage of the Bene-Marc Texas Student Accident Insurance Program. Accurate completion of this form is essential, as it requires detailed information from both the School Official or Trainer and the Parent or Guardian.
Ensuring that this form is precisely filled out is crucial for a successful claim process. Inaccuracies can lead to delays or denials of claims, making it imperative for both parties to understand their responsibilities when submitting this texas student accident insurance claim form.

Required Documents and Supporting Materials for Claim Submission
When submitting the Bene-Marc claim form, certain documents are mandatory to accompany the claim for it to be valid. This includes:
-
Itemized medical bills detailing services rendered.
-
Explanations of Benefits (EOBs) from other insurance carriers.
Providing comprehensive supporting documentation is essential for faster processing of the student medical claim form. Incomplete submissions can delay the review process and potential reimbursement.

Common Issues Encountered with the Bene-Marc Texas Student Accident Insurance Claim Form
When navigating the claims process, various issues may arise. Understanding common rejection reasons can aid in avoiding these pitfalls.
Typically, claims may be rejected due to incomplete information or missing signatures. If a claim is rejected, it’s essential to promptly address the concerns raised by the insurance provider and resubmit any required information to expedite processing.
-
Ensure all necessary fields are completed correctly.
-
Confirm that signatures from both the School Official and Parent/Guardian are included.

Who is eligible to file the Bene-Marc Texas Student Accident Insurance Claim Form?
Eligible filers include parents or guardians of students who have sustained injuries covered by the Bene-Marc Texas Student Accident Insurance Program, as well as school officials/trainer responsible for the claims.
What is the deadline for submitting the claim form?
While specific deadlines can depend on policy details, it's crucial to submit the Bene-Marc Texas Student Accident Insurance Claim Form as soon as possible after the accident. Check the policy for any specific time frames.
What supporting documents are required with the claim form?
When filing the claim, you'll need to submit itemized medical bills and any applicable Explanation of Benefits (EOBs). These documents provide evidence of the incurred expenses and should be attached with the claim form.
How do I submit the completed claim form?
The completed Bene-Marc Texas Student Accident Insurance Claim Form can be submitted directly through pdfFiller or downloaded and sent via mail to the appropriate insurance address provided in your policy documentation.
What common mistakes should I avoid when filling out the claim form?
Be sure to double-check that all fields are filled in accurately and completely before submission. Common mistakes include missing signatures, incorrect claim information, or failing to attach required supporting documents.
How long does it take to process the claim after submission?
Processing times can vary depending on the insurance provider. Generally, once submitted, you can expect a response within 4 to 6 weeks. For specific inquiries, contact Bene-Marc directly.
